This problem would not have arisen if you had done
# yum update
or
# yum upgrade
or
# yum install bind bind-libs bind-utils
As it happens, this problem has already been reported with
Bugzilla # 171178 : 'bind-utils should Require: bind-libs' .
And is fixed with the latest bind-9.3.1-14_FC4 in FC-4 updates Testing.
